Garnacho’s Chelsea Role Questioned After Flat Wolves Cameo Despite Manager’s Support

Jamie Gittens’ hamstring tear creates an opening on the left wing that Garnacho must now convert into consistent impact.

Overview

  • Chelsea beat Wolves 3-1, but Garnacho’s 30-minute substitute appearance produced no shots or successful dribbles and multiple turnovers, according to match reports.
  • Liam Rosenior publicly defended the 21-year-old, saying he needs games and rhythm and expressing confidence in a strong second half of the season.
  • With Jamie Gittens out long term due to a hamstring tear, Garnacho is currently the squad’s only natural left winger and is likely to see more minutes.
  • Since his £40m move from Manchester United, he has six goals in 27 appearances across competitions, with just one in the Premier League.
  • External pressure has grown, with Pat Nevin warning the situation could “become very ugly,” and a report noting Garnacho showed frustration with goalkeeper Robert Sanchez during a counter-attack.
